coldhealing 569 implied HN points 02 Mar 23
  1. When discussing a book, the physical object itself is the book-object, not just the text.
  2. Book-objects are unique because they are portable and self-contained, allowing for powerful expression of identity.
  3. People use book-objects in photos and bookshelves to curate identity and express themselves, creating 'reading scenes' and bookshelves as reflections of who they are.

On Looking 39 implied HN points 02 Sep 22
  1. The illustration 'The Likeness' by Gizem Vural is paired with a series of photographs by Eadweard Muybridge, showing the interconnectedness of different art forms and their exploration of perception.
  2. Both Vural's illustration and Muybridge's photographs capture moments that challenge our perception of time, demonstrating how visual art can manipulate time and space in unique ways.
  3. The juxtaposition of a static butterfly in Vural's illustration against the dynamic grid conveys the impact of human development on nature, showcasing how artists can push the limits of medium to convey powerful messages.
Technology Made Simple 19 implied HN points 16 Dec 21
  1. When working on coding problems, clarify constraints and ask questions to fully understand the problem before jumping into a solution.
  2. In this specific problem of finding the last index of a value in a sorted array, binary search is a valuable tool for efficiently finding the value and its index.
  3. To determine the last index of a value in a sorted array, consider the repetitions of the value and how they affect the solution's time complexity.
